I was given a Blickmann Therminator Plate Chiller by a buddy who owned a brewery. He used it to chill 60 gallons at a time. Stopped using it because it kept clogging up on him (large batches and very hoppy beers). He did tell me it's been 2 years since he used it and didn't clean it out the last time he used it. But if I was willing to clean it, it's mine.

I've been trying to clean it since Saturday, and as of this morning, there's still small black flakes and blackish liquid coming out. Here's what I've done so far:

1. Pumped Hot PBW solution through it on Saturday and Sunday for approx. 2 hours each. In both directions.

2. Soaked in hot PBW for 24 hours. Then pumped hot water with star-san for 2 hours.

3. Baked in oven at 350 degrees for 2 hours.

4. Pumped hot PBW solution for an hour.

5. Soaked in hot oxiclean solution for the last 48 hours.

I checked the bucket is was in this morning and the water is still dirty but def. better then it was when I started. So my question is, should I continue doing these steps until it's finally clean, or can anyone suggest another thing i can try. Should I bake it again for a longer period of time. I'm brewing this coming weekend and would really like to use this chiller. Any help/advice would be greatly appreciated.

About as different as a PBW soak is from a plain ole hot water soak. IOW, a lot. For something that caked up, I'd do acid/caustic/acid. Typically you just go caustic first then acid, but acid first will help etch all the crap thats in there and let the caustic do a better job in a shorter amount of time.

I honestly couldn't begin to tell you where to get it. We buy it by the 55gal drum for a local warehouse. You'd want to mix it and run it through your pump in a loop, use your kettle or a bucket or something as a reservoir ad pump out of, into it. Different caustic solutions need different dilution rates, so just read your labels carefully. Wear gloves and safety glasses, especially if you use acid as well, not fun stuff to have an accident with.

We use five star Super CIP as a caustic and Acid cleaner #5, I'm sure you can find them in small quantities SOMEWHERE, but you'd probably be better off begging at local breweries for the couple ounces you need.
 
I have found that if I hook up my household water hose (like the outside garden spigot) to the BEER OUT port and crank it on directly after using it I get just about everything out of it. You should be about 60 to 80 PSI water. At full tilt it moves stuff out like crazy. Then move it to the beer in and do the same, then to the beer out. 1 cycle like that and I can't get anything else out of that thing. Then I do an acid rinse, drain dry and store closed up.

Just the way I do it. I found the pumps just can't move enough liquid in a high enough pressure to do much good. High pressure water seems to be the ticket for me

After the 450F oven treatment and cool down, I would put an air compressor on it to blow out as much of the the dust and flakes as possible. If you start too soon pumping liquids the larger deposits of flakes in clogged areas may swell up again, blocking parts of the passages. When nothing more comes out, start pumping/recirculating (near) boiling PBW again, with some sort of filter on the inlet.

Recirculating a (near) boiling 3-5% solution of NaOH may work better, not sure. Just protect yourself well, NaOH is vicious. So are strong acids.

Over time, with use, more passages may open up, or clog more solid. It's in the design of the beast.

I bake mine every 3-5 brews and thoroughly recirculate a few hours with (near) boiling PBW every 10-12 brews, which also cleans the hoses well. In between, I flush and back flush with domestic pressure water by sticking a 3/8" barb in either port until clean. Camlocks make it easy to isolate the chiller from the system.

Definitely filter your kettle's exit port well, use a hop basket, hop spider, or bag the hops to prevent more hop matter entering the chiller. The very fine hop dust that makes it through the bags/spider/basket seems to be a non-issue.

John Blichmann told me not to use lye. He said it would degrade the brazes between the plates.

:smack: That's very possible, same with acids. I've read somewhere that even storing a plate chiller with Starsan in it will attack the brazing over time. You all know how shiny copper and brass get when left in Starsan too long. :drunk:

These are not the plate chillers you find in a commercial brewery, those are bolted together and can be taken apart for cleaning and servicing. The passages are also much larger, harder to clog.

PBW is safe for stainless steel...acid based solutions are not. They will eat into the stainless steel grain structure. You could run some through...but don't store any such solutions in it for periods of time.

There is a photo of someone who cut his therminator open somewhere on the net (maybe this site). It was clean. Proper cleaning procedures will keep them clean...it is not hard. I have been using one for over ten years now...well over a hundred batches. I will say, I started with a brand new one and have taken care of it since day one. If you skip cleaning it at the end of your brew day...you may have screwed it up. Here is what I do:

I clean mine within 15 minutes of every use. I use the Blichmann backflush hose hooked up to my sink and flush it with hot water for 2-3 minutes in each direction...I do this for a total of six times...three times in the forward flow and three times in the backward flow directions, alternating between each. I then submerge the therminator in a kettle of water and keep it at a boil for 30 minutes. I then drain it in the sink and tip it back and forth on and off over the period of three days until no water is coming out upon tipping it. Then it goes back on the shelf until the next brew day.
